The video explores the causes of the American Civil War, focusing on states' rights, federalism, and the expansion of slavery. It discusses the 10th Amendment, nullification, and key historical events like the Missouri Compromise and the Compromise of 1850. The role of abolitionism and Lincoln's election are also examined, highlighting the tensions between Northern and Southern states over slavery and federal authority.
